Now at
2020
articles contributed by
882
users.
Edit Page
ShowBiz Pizza Place
>
Photos
Photo
Google Street View of the store 5 months after being closed. (August 2015)
Tagged Articles
Naperville, IL (1154 E Ogden Ave)
Apr. 4, 1983 - Mar. 1, 2015
Edit Page